Average Health and Safety Engineers, Except Mining Safety Engineers and Inspectors Salary in Worcester, MA

Yes, Worcester, MA is a highly lucrative market for Health and Safety Engineers, Except Mining Safety Engineers and Inspectorss. With an average annual salary of $129,230, professionals here earn significantly more than the national norm.

Executive Summary

  • Average Salary: $129,230 per year.
  • Growth Trend: Salaries have shifted 0.0% over the last 5 years.
  • Top Earners: Senior professionals (90th percentile) earn up to $163,430.
  • Outlook: The current demand for Health and Safety Engineers, Except Mining Safety Engineers and Inspectorss is stable, with a local workforce of approximately 60 professionals. This role remains a specialized component of the broader Worcester, MA economy.

Frequently Asked Questions

How much does a Health and Safety Engineers, Except Mining Safety Engineers and Inspectors make in Worcester, MA?

The median annual salary for a Health and Safety Engineers, Except Mining Safety Engineers and Inspectors in Worcester, MA is $129,230. This typically ranges from $92,080 for entry-level positions to $163,430 for top-level roles.

How does the salary compare to the national average?

The average salary for this role in Worcester, MA is 13.0% higher than the national median of $114,350.

Methodology: Salary data is derived from the Bureau of Labor Statistics (BLS) OEWS 2024 release. Figures represent gross pay before taxes. Analysis includes 60 employees in the Worcester, MA area with a job density of 0.176 per 1,000 jobs. Cost of Living data is estimated based on state and metro averages.
